Ziklag: Where You Strengthen Yourself and Inquire of God
1 Samuel 30:1, 6–8 (NKJV)

“Now it happened, when David and his men came to Ziklag… the Amalekites had invaded… and burned it with fire…
David was greatly distressed… but David strengthened himself in the Lord his God.
Then David said to Abiathar the priest… ‘Please bring the ephod here to me.’
So David inquired of the Lord, saying, ‘Shall I pursue this troop? Shall I overtake them?’
And He answered him, ‘Pursue, for you shall surely overtake them and without fail recover all.’”

Burned but not broken

David returns to devastation. His home in Ziklag is gone. His family is taken. His leadership is questioned.
Yet, in the middle of trauma and betrayal, David doesn’t collapse.
He does two critical things:

  1. He strengthened himself in the Lord.
  2. He inquired of God.

The Secret of Prayer in Crisis

David didn’t react with rage.
He didn’t move with emotion.
He prayed with intention:

“Lord, what do You want me to do about this?”

This one question changed everything.

📌 Instead of assuming, he asked.
📌 Instead of panicking, he paused.
📌 Instead of breaking down, he built himself up in God.

And because of that moment, he received clarity, courage, and confirmation:

“Pursue, for you shall surely overtake them and without fail recover all.” 1 Samuel 30:8 NKJV


When you’re in your own Ziklag…

Ziklag represents more than a city.
It’s the season of loss, of pressure, of feeling forgotten or falsely accused.
But just like David, you still have access to strategy.
And it starts by turning your face toward God and praying:

“Lord, what do You want me to do about this situation?”

That is the secret of spiritual resilience.
